Step 7 — LadleMath signing key rotation. Confirm the recipe-scaling calculator's release pipeline is paused before rotating the batch-conversion signing key. Verify both witnesses from the Fennwick office have signed the ceremony log, then export the new key to the sealed vault partition. Once the export checksum matches, unlock the escrow record for LadleMath's staging signer. The escrow record opens with the passphrase below.

strongbox words: holax-rusax-jorath-aldeth

Subject: DR drill Thursday — Remindly clinic reminder job

Hi team,

On Thursday we'll fail over the Remindly appointment reminder job from the Halvern cluster to the Ostbridge standby. Expect a 15-minute pause in outbound reminders; the queue will drain afterward. Please verify the dead-letter count returns to zero before signing off. To start the standby scheduler you must unseal its config store, which prompts for the recovery passphrase below.

unlock words, bafof-kawef: soreth-nordor-belwyn-gorvan-julael-belys

Key Ceremony Checklist — Item 7 (Quornix Platform)

For new team members: serverless handlers on Quornix cold-start without cached signing material. During the ceremony, pre-warm the three handler pools before rotating keys, or the first invocations will fail verification and page on-call. Confirm warm status in the Lanternboard panel. Rotate, verify, then re-run the smoke suite twice. Do not skip the second pass; cold instances may lag. If the sealed envelope is unavailable, recover the signing vault with the passphrase that follows.

vault phrase of kajef-tafog = wenox-briix